About Rathukanali Village

Rathukanali is a village in Binpur I tehsil in district of Paschim Medinipur, West Bengal, India. As per the data provided by Census of India in 2011, total population of Rathukanali was 65 which includes 28 males and 37 females. Rathukanali covers 15.65 ha area. Pincode of Rathukanali is 721141.
